Our classes are designed to build a complete fighter who is comfortable in any situation.  The skills developed in our Thai Boxing, Wrestling and BJJ programs, while on their own have produced champions in each individual discipline, also lay the foundations for those who are looking to train or compete MMA, or those who are simply hoping to become well rounded martial artists.  Our team will help you to acheive your personal best.

Thai Boxing Program

“The Art of Eight Limbs.” is recognised globally as the most effective striking discipline.  It is a blend of kicks, knees and elbow strikes and provides members with the essential skills of self defence, movement, balance and awareness.

Thai Boxing is suitable for any age and fitness level as a beginner and throughout the program you will achieve improved cardiovascular endurance, strength and muscle gain, improved flexibility, speed and agility. If you’re looking for a killer workout, improved confidence and the ability to defend yourself then Thai Boxing is for you.

Brazilian Jiu Jitsu (BJJ) Program

Our BJJ Program will teach you the art of grappling, a relatively new adaptation of traditional Japanese Jiu Jitsu.  The premise of BJJ is that a large proportion of fights will end up on the ground.

BJJ teaches the use of leverage and balance where you would bring the fight to the ground, control your opponent using different pins and ultimately submit your opponent using either a joint lock and choke holds.

BJJ will improve your muscle strength, flexibility and athleticism, and teach you to stay calm under pressure. BJJ is a very powerful form of fighting and when trained safely with a great team and the guidance of experienced coaching, it is suitable for all ages and fitness levels!

Combat Conditioning Program

Our Combat Conditioning program is a class catered to those looking to improve their fitness, you will be taken through an intense workout catered directly to your personal goals, be it fitness, weight loss, strength gains, increased muscle mass, mobility, flexibility or a combination of all, the guided nature of this class will keep you on track. This class offers comprehensive training to members of all levels of fitness, from elite athletes pushing to the next level, to people who have struggled to achieve their goals for any number of reasons. This class will work for you!

Kids BJJ Program

Our BJJ class caters to kids ranging in age from 3-15 years, they will be taught the grappling art of BJJ in a controlled setting with age appropriate content designed to prepare them for tournament, self defence and whatever life may throw at them. With emphasis on bully prevention and avoiding confrontation wherever possible, while instilling a sense of confidence in themselves so that should they find themselves in a situation where fighting is unavoidable, they will be able to control their opponent, avoid injury and either hold the attacker until an adult intervenes or if absolutely necessary, finish the fight in order to defend themselves. Children will be taught to behave within the cornerstones of what it means to be a martial artist, whilst learning in a fun and safe environment.

Kids Thai Boxing

Our Thai Boxing class caters to kids in age from 3-15 years. This program teaches kids not just the art of eight limbs, it teaches respect, discipline and instils self confidence in students so that if they are put in a position where they need to defend themselves, they will be mentally strong enough to overcome adversity, and deal with the situation with a warrior mentality. Our training is conducted in a safe, fun and controlled environment that sets them up on a path to greatness, be it in competition, self defence or learning perseverance through every day obstacles.


Wrestling is one of the oldest sports in existence with a simple goal, take your opponent to the floor, and pin them on their back.  While it seems simple enough, wrestlers are regarded as some of the most tough and technical athletes on the planet. In this program you can expect to learn to move like a wrestler moves, improve coordination, balance and learn the intricacies of breaking an opponent down to the floor.

mini Martial Arts

Our mMA program covers a wide variety of techniques from a number of different disciplines including Wrestling, Brazilian Jiu Jitsu, Karate, Boxing and Muay Thai to physically prepare students for anywhere a fight may go. More importantly though, in this program we cover spatial awareness, anti-bullying techniques, anti-kidnapping techniques, we explore when it’s okay to defend yourself, when to run and when to fight. This program is designed to help ensure your child is safe, confident and collected in any kind of altercation they may be faced with.


MMA is one of the fastest growing sports in the world and includes skills from boxing, muay thai, wrestling, jiu jitsu and more! This class is designed for people who want to excel at all disciplines of fighting and learn arguably the most all encompassing method of self defence in the world. No experience is required to try the MMA program but it is very highly recommended that students cross train in all disciplines to supplement their mixed martial arts journey!


"The sweet science" of boxing teaches footwork, head movement, punching combinations and lays the foundations of striking. This class caters to beginners who want get in shape and learn some self defence all the way up to seasoned boxers looking to sharpen and refine their skills.

Freestyle Karate

Freestyle Karate comprises itself from the roots of multiple disciplines; Stemming from the art of bushido and the way of the samurai, to the foundations of Muay Thai, jujitsu and self defence. Being such a dynamic system, freestyle karate allows students to grasp the fundamentals of self defence, grappling and fighting, creating an unorthodox and universal combative style of modern day mixed martial arts.


